Cecily Kaiser will join Abrams on July 6 in the new role of publishing director for children’s books for kids five-years-old and younger. Kaiser will be responsible for “conceptualizing, launching, and managing all aspects of this new initiative.” She has been at Scholastic for the last 10 years, most recently as editorial director in the trade division for Cartwheel and Little Scholastic.

Megan Wilson has been promoted to senior publicity manager at Houghton Mifflin Harcourt. She has worked in department for nine years.

At Algonquin, Michael Taeckens will be promoted in October to director of online and paperback marketing. Kelly Bowen will move up to publicity manager, and Megan Fishmann will join the publicity department in July. (She had worked in the Random House publicity department before getting an MFA at University of Virginia.)

Penguin New Zealand managing director Geoff Walker has resigned his job after 25 years with the company, saying he will “move on to pursue other opportunities.” He writes: “It’s been an incredible thrill to be associated with some of New Zealand’s best writers. But it’s time for me to change direction and try something new – and perhaps do a little less of it than a busy publishing life usually permits…. I won’t be retiring in any sense, just moving on from the corporate publishing life and doing a few things that interest me. I still plan to be around the publishing world….”

Publishing Technology has hired Mark Carden as evp, global sales & marketing. He has managed international sales teams in the academic and publishing sectors, including serving as svp for EMEA at Ingram Digital, and working at library technology specialists Innovative Interfaces, Dynix and OCLC.
